#pragma once
#include <stdint.h>
/*
* Internal state for the PRNG, should be initialized via mp_rand_seed().
*/
typedef struct mp_rand_state {
uint64_t v[4];
} mp_rand_state;
/*
* Initialize the pseudo-random number generator's state with
* the given 64-bit seed. If the seed is 0, it is randomized.
*/
mp_rand_state mp_rand_seed(uint64_t seed);
/*
* Return the next 64-bit pseudo-random integer, and update the state
* accordingly.
*/
uint64_t mp_rand_next(mp_rand_state *s);
/*
* Return a double value in the range of [0.0, 1.0) with uniform
* distribution, and update the state accordingly.
*/
double mp_rand_next_double(mp_rand_state *s);
/*
* Return a 32 bit integer in the range [min, max) with uniform distribution.
* Caller should ensure `min < max`.
*/
uint32_t mp_rand_in_range32(mp_rand_state *s, uint32_t min, uint32_t max);
